Transaction ec52b2c76b841e36765f1a157fa641b54461edf5668fcb2d22f313903f802444

1 Input
2 Outputs
  • ec52b2c76b841e36765f1a157fa641b54461edf5668fcb2d22f313903f802444:0
  • value  1395113
    address  1fP89DRKaUHrcAVGQR5zQe9SwEN8h5BxB
  • ec52b2c76b841e36765f1a157fa641b54461edf5668fcb2d22f313903f802444:1
  • value  2000000
    address  1DvCCCaVDCa7Nv6W51YqZcQNuWaWrAfLqD